Monitor Active products tab content

The Active products tab displays data verification services for each country currently enabled on your account.

Each of them contains an operability status as well as a 31-day history of uptime rates. You can also view the status within each individual day.

The possible statuses are as follows:

  • Online — source is operating normally with high uptime and successful responses. No significant issues detected.
  • Unstable — source is experiencing intermittent issues, with occasional failures or degraded performance. It is still operational but may be unreliable at times.
  • Offline — source is currently unavailable or failing frequently. Most requests are unsuccessful, or the service is not responding.
  • No data — there is not enough data to determine the status of the source. Activity is too low to draw reliable conclusions.

Manage Available products tab content

On the Available products tab, you can manage all data verification services by country that can be turned on/off for your account. You can expand both the Country and Product sections to learn about the product functionality and benefits, as well as its activation status (Enabled or Disabled).

The following table provides descriptions of the available columns and fields.

Attribute

Description

Columns

Product

Unique Database Product name and ID for the selected country, along with a brief description of the functionality.

Solution

One or multiple Database Solutions that are enabled by a specific product. These are designed to address relevant client use cases.

Status

Indicates whether the specific Database Product is enabled or disabled.

Fields

Source type

Database type(s) leveraged in user data verification, including:

  • Government – authorized government institutions.

  • Credit – Credit reference agencies.

  • Telco – telecommunication operators.

  • Utility – electric, gas, or water utility operators.

  • Commercial – private data collection companies.

  • Consumer – public and consent-based data aggregators.

Source

Specific database(s) leveraged in user data verification.

Verification method

Methodology that is applied in user data verification. It specifies both how the data is checked against the applicable source(s) and what is the expected output.

Input data

Data that is required to perform the verification.

Output data

Result that is returned in case of a successful verification.

The Enable button will create a service activation request on your account for Sumsub’s Customer Success team. In turn, the Disable button gives you control to turn off any data verification services you no longer require.
